Observation of International Yoga Day on 21st June
Noida: PDIL Observation of International Yoga Day 2020 on 21st June: Stand in solidarity with everyone by doing Yoga Home on the 21st of June, 2020.Given, the context of the current COVID-19 pandemic including restrictions on the movement of people and a slowdown in economic activity, the benefits offered by Yoga have become especially important for physical and mental wellbeing.
Therefore, you and your family are requested to join thousands of others on this day from your respective homes by doing the 45- minute long CYP drill at 7.00 AM on 21st June 2020. To make the observation of IDY at home possible, the Ministry of AYUSH and other stakeholders have been running multiple training programmes on Yoga and CYP.
You may follow the Ministry’s social media handles for additional details and find training resources here. As June 21st is just a few days away. Prepare yourself and be there to do Yoga with the world. See you at 7.00 AM on 21st June 2020.
